Transaction 204705f0c60109fa02fa891925c8bbef12a60044809df74e2e6082d577730324

2 Input
2 Outputs
  • 204705f0c60109fa02fa891925c8bbef12a60044809df74e2e6082d577730324:0
  • value  3229694
    address  1LpfTXWqTZddAAint2kUEP1DrLeVTEMNGD
  • 204705f0c60109fa02fa891925c8bbef12a60044809df74e2e6082d577730324:1
  • value  44902000
    address  3MoKfaaZJZnGjfJJfpMucEJBzuFDHv9SJL